A San Francisco federal jury awarded Open Text SA $4.9 million in damages on Friday after finding that Box Inc., a Los Altos-based cloud services company, infringed three patents.
Open Text successfully alleged that the Box Edit feature that allows users to create and edit documents in the cloud was liable for direct, induced and contributory infringement. Open Text SA v. Box Inc. et al, 13-4910 (N.D. Cal., filed Oct. 24, 2013...
